Luck, Skill, and Learning from Failure

This chapter explores the balance between luck and skill in achieving success, particularly in fund management and entrepreneurship. It contrasts the cultural attitudes towards risk-taking and failure between Americans and the British, emphasizing the value of learning from mistakes. Additionally, personal anecdotes illustrate how early experiences shape professional perspectives, highlighting the importance of understanding incentives in various environments.
